I will probably regret this but I just bet the Steelers division futures +370. This is not some great endorsement of a team that I think sucks its just a bet at odds I couldn't resist. The Steelers and Ravens are tied with two head to head matchups and I could see either team coming out ahead.

I'd clearly take Harbaugh over Tomlin but the rosters are relatively even and a pulled hammy from Lamar makes the Ravens about as good as the Titans or Jets. If it was even money I'd take Baltimore but at +370 why not take a shot at Pittsburgh.
 
Not a horrible bet by any means ...Steelers next opponent is banged up beyond belief ( BILLS)

Nice to catch the Ravens at home the final game of the season ..

Let's say they split you might need the Steelers to go 3-1 in the other games ..Possible , but not sure ...Nice price at +370 thou ...I would have guessed +260
